What detoxification really suggests, and why timing matters
Detox is the medically taken care of process of withdrawing from alcohol or medicines securely, usually over a number of days. It is not the like therapy. Detoxification clears the instant physical dangers and discomfort sufficient to get in programs with a clear head. For alcohol detox, this distinction can be life conserving. Severe withdrawal can cause seizures or a dangerous state called ecstasy tremens, commonly peaking 48 to 96 hours after the last drink. A professional group in a rehabilitation facility can track important symptoms and signs, after that dosage drugs like benzodiazepines according to evidence-based scales such as CIWA. Several programs additionally add thiamine and other vitamins to avoid neurological complications that prevail in long-term alcohol use.
Drug detox in Charlotte adheres to comparable principles yet different medicines. Opioid withdrawal, while seldom harmful, can be harsh. Nausea or vomiting, muscle aches, sleeplessness, and anxiousness combine right into a wall surface that few people climb alone. Medications like buprenorphine or methadone simplicity symptoms and minimize food cravings. Some programs begin extended-release naltrexone after a full detoxification period. Energizer withdrawal, from drug or methamphetamine, can bring a heavy clinical depression with rest changes, anxiety, and a desire to self-medicate. The right setting displays for suicidality and treats state of mind symptoms along with cravings.
Most alcohol detoxification stays last three to 7 days. For opioids, stablizing can be faster if medication starts early, sometimes one to 3 days before transitioning right into ongoing care. The window in between detoxification discharge and rehab admission is essential. Approximation from program records recommend that if therapy does not start within around 72 hours, the danger of regression rises sharply. Excellent programs fix this with same-campus transitions, or with prearranged transport and a cozy handoff.
The Charlotte landscape: what exists and how it fits together
Charlotte's network consists of hospital-based units, standalone rehab facilities, outpatient facilities, and office-based prescribers. Large health and wellness systems in the city give emergency stabilization and inpatient psychiatry when needed, and they companion with area carriers to continue treatment. Residential programs often tend to sit outside the city core for room and personal privacy, while intensive outpatient services cluster near major roadways like I‑77 and I‑485 for ease of access. You will see alcohol rehabilitation Charlotte and medication rehab Charlotte utilized in marketing, but what matters is degree of care and clinical fit, not the label.
When you search rehab near me or rehab center Charlotte, expect to discover:
- Hospital medical detox with 24/7 insurance coverage for complex cases.
- Residential or inpatient rehab that provides room, board, and structured therapy.
- Partial a hospital stay programs, usually five days each week, 6 hours per day.
- Intensive outpatient programs, typically three or 4 days per week, 3 hours per day.
- Office-based medicine for dependency therapy with therapy add-ons.
- Sober living homes that offer a recuperation atmosphere but not professional care.
A solid system allows people go up or down as needs change. A young specialist with moderate alcohol usage disorder, steady real estate, and strong family members assistance might step from alcohol detoxification right into intensive outpatient, then see a therapist twice weekly. Someone with severe withdrawal danger, a co-occurring bipolar disorder, and restricted support in your home might maintain in health center, full 28 days of residential therapy, and after that relocate to partial hospitalization.

Accreditation, staffing, and capacity: the details that matter more than the lobby
An appealing web site and a tranquil picture gallery do not treat dependency. Certification by organizations such as The Joint Compensation or CARF signals that a rehabilitation facility Charlotte locals may tour has satisfied national security and high quality criteria. It is not an assurance, yet it is a baseline. Ask how many certified medical professionals are on each shift. In detox, you want 24/7 nursing and prepared accessibility to a clinical alcohol detox near me service provider. In property programs, day-to-day scientific call and routine psychoanalyst access make a tangible distinction, particularly for co-occurring clinical depression, PTSD, or bipolar disorder.
Capacity can be both a positive and a caution. Bigger universities can supply specialized tracks, groups at numerous times, and quicker changes. They can likewise feel much less individual if caseloads stretch. Smaller centers may offer a tighter-knit area and longer sessions, however they might struggle with complicated medical needs or after-hours protection. There is no solitary right solution. Match the program to the individual's threat profile and assistance system.

Co-occurring mental health: do not opt for identical tracks
Roughly half of people in substance use treatment fulfill requirements for at the very least one mental wellness condition. In Charlotte, the terms double diagnosis or co-occurring disorders appear across program products, yet the depth varies. Seek incorporated care, not different schedules. You want specialists trained in cognitive behavior modification and dialectical behavior therapy who work together with prescribers. Injury services matter, whether that indicates EMDR, prolonged exposure, or skills-based groups for psychological law. Measurement-based treatment, where medical professionals utilize brief, validated tools to track clinical depression, anxiety, or cravings weekly, assists teams change timely instead of by hunch.
One client I collaborated with entered medication detox Charlotte for opioids. During stablizing, his screening flagged severe PTSD signs linked to a car crash years previously. He had affordable alcohol rehab Charlotte attempted to white-knuckle with flashbacks. In treatment, we introduced prazosin at night for problems and started trauma-focused therapy when he had 2 weeks of opioid abstaining and appropriate rest. His food cravings made more feeling when the origin fear was called and treated. Unaddressed injury is a common relapse danger, not a side note.
Medications for addiction treatment: signals of a modern, humane program
If a program rejects every form of medication, take into consideration that a warning unless they can verbalize a very specific clinical reason. For alcoholism therapy, acamprosate and naltrexone have solid proof for minimizing go back to heavy drinking. Disulfiram can aid when supervised and properly picked. For opioids, buprenorphine and methadone are verified to reduced death, maintain people in treatment, and reduced immoral use. Extended-release naltrexone can function well for very encouraged individuals who finish full detoxification. Some Charlotte programs initiate medicine in detoxification and maintain through domestic and outpatient levels, collaborating with exterior prescribers if needed. That connection stops spaces that typically bring about relapse.
It is likewise practical for someone to decline drug initially. Good clinicians discuss options, document preferences, and revisit the discussion as recuperation advances. The trick is visibility and the capacity to provide or coordinate medication if the person chooses it later.
Cost, insurance coverage, and the facts of spending for care
Charlotte's payers consist of industrial insurance providers, Medicare, and Medicaid through taken care of treatment plans. Benefits differ commonly. One plan might authorize seven days of alcohol detox but require everyday clinical updates to prolong. One more may like outpatient if standards do disappoint acute threat. Residential remains commonly run two to 4 weeks for insured individuals, depending on development and benefits. Self-pay prices vary by program, yet detoxification days are generally the most pricey as a result of clinical staffing, while intensive outpatient is the least pricey per day.
Get a straight response regarding preauthorization. Ask whether the rehabilitation facility validates advantages and acquires authorizations before admission, and whether they provide a composed estimate of out-of-pocket expenses. For self-pay, demand an in-depth declaration of solutions included. Clarity on price lowers mid-stay stress and anxiety for households and frees the client to focus on recovery.
If you or a loved one needs to protect employment, remember that numerous workers receive job-protected leave under the Family members and Medical Leave Act. Temporary special needs advantages can balance out income loss throughout domestic keeps. Human resources departments take care of these demands routinely and normally appreciate early notification once a beginning day is set.

Group version, community, and the inquiry of 12‑step
Charlotte hosts a large mix of mutual-aid areas. Conventional 12‑step teams like AA and NA run meetings throughout neighborhoods early morning to evening. Alternatives such as SMART Recovery, LifeRing, Sanctuary Healing, and Women for Soberness also preserve a presence. A contemporary rehab facility offers exposure to a number of alternatives and helps clients pick what fits. For someone allergic to 12‑step language, compeling action job is detrimental. For another person, the structure and sponsorship version can be a lifeline. The job of therapy is not to win an ideology, but to construct a recuperation ecosystem that lasts.

Aftercare that sticks: from schedule to habit
The day therapy ends is not the day healing is examined. That test shows up in a regular Tuesday 2 months later on when a meeting runs late, you miss dinner, and an old bar rests in between your workplace and the car park. Excellent aftercare programs prepare for that Tuesday. Prior to discharge, demand a concrete plan with days, times, and addresses: treatment sessions, drug follow-ups, recovery conferences, and a medical care see. Plug them into a schedule with suggestions. Add recuperation peers to your phone faves. If sleep is vulnerable, front-load night sustains and maintain very early going to bed up until power levels rise.
For many individuals, intensive outpatient for 6 to ten weeks provides a solid bridge back to work or college. Sober living can extend the healing atmosphere while freedom grows. If you began buprenorphine, methadone, naltrexone, or acamprosate, book the next 2 drug consultations before leaving. Spaces breed uncertainty and missed out on doses.
Charlotte companies usually sustain finished returns to function. Negotiate a step-by-step timetable if possible. Consuming well, hydrating, and normal workout noise mundane, but they support state of mind and minimize food cravings more than most individuals expect. When troubles take place, measure the dimension precisely. A gap is information and a punctual to tighten up supports, not proof that treatment failed.
Edge cases and challenging phone calls: perfection is not required
I typically listen to variations of this: I can not go to household due to my kids. Or, I attempted medication once and it did not function. Or, I am not all set to stop whatever, just alcohol. Truth is unpleasant. Partial a hospital stay can help single parents if daytime child care is covered and evenings return home. A 2nd trial of naltrexone can prosper when coupled with once a week treatment and food preparation to suppress evening appetite, a trigger that torpedoed the initial test. If someone demands maintaining periodic marijuana while they quit drinking, some programs will still approve them, set clear limits, and take another look at the objective after count on develops. Damage reduction saves lives and often evolves right into complete abstaining as stability grows.
Another hard phone call is when clinical depression looks serious but the person is early in detoxification. Many symptoms improve as soon as sleep normalizes and compounds clear. That is not a reason to overlook threat. Excellent teams phase interventions, assistance sleep, and display state of mind closely, then start or adjust antidepressants when adequate data gather over a week or two. In immediate situations, healthcare facility psychiatry provides safety up until stabilization.

What happens during alcohol detox in Charlotte?
Alcohol detox in Charlotte involves stopping alcohol use while the body clears it from the system. Medical staff monitor withdrawal symptoms such as anxiety, tremors, nausea, and insomnia. Medications may be used to reduce discomfort and prevent complications. Detox is typically the first stage before ongoing addiction treatment.
Is alcohol detox dangerous in Charlotte?
Alcohol detox can be dangerous depending on the level of dependence and medical history. Severe withdrawal may include seizures, delirium tremens, or dehydration. Medical supervision helps reduce risks and manage symptoms safely. The level of danger increases with long-term or heavy alcohol use.
How long are alcoholics usually in rehab in Charlotte?
Alcohol rehab programs in Charlotte typically last between 28 and 90 days. Short-term programs focus on stabilization and early recovery. Longer programs provide more time for therapy and relapse prevention. Treatment length depends on individual needs and progress.
What do they do in rehab for alcoholics in Charlotte?
Alcohol rehab includes counseling, behavioral therapy, group support, and medical monitoring. Patients follow structured daily schedules focused on recovery and education. Treatment helps identify triggers and develop coping strategies. Programs also support relapse prevention and mental health.
What happens during inpatient drug detox in Charlotte?
Inpatient drug detox involves supervised withdrawal while substances leave the body. Medical staff monitor symptoms and may provide medications to reduce discomfort. Patients receive hydration, nutrition, and emotional support during the process. Detox is often followed by ongoing rehab treatment.
How long is inpatient drug detox in Charlotte?
Inpatient drug detox typically lasts between 3 and 10 days depending on the substance and severity of dependence. Some drugs may require longer monitoring due to withdrawal risks. Symptoms often peak within the first few days before improving. Duration varies based on individual health conditions.
